Output 85e691e8d0cd20b7167bd0428ebe87d0e02bbde13a4793da09f9832fc2f34988:33

value
512946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d96e450e57f27d2a2a519a9bf3fb8aa21b1c4d OP_EQUAL
address
3CXS8XqZJxmakefqEVVcuj3YPu4ckP888u
transaction
85e691e8d0cd20b7167bd0428ebe87d0e02bbde13a4793da09f9832fc2f34988
spent
true